Make sure you tune your XP. uninstall programs/components you're not using through add/remove in control panel. Since you reinstalled it may have reset to defaults.

Make sure your page file (virtual memory) is optimized.
Turn off system restore
Disable services not used. Your music pc should not be used to connect to the internet.
Turn off automatic updates
Turn off TCP/IP, DNS client etc....

There's plenty more: Check this link for more info: http://www.pcaudiolabs.com/winxp_tweaks.asp
